EP Report

Bangladesh Power Development Board (BPDB) has signed an agreement with Shanghai Electric Group Company Ltd of China to implement the conversion of 150 MW Sylhet Gas Turbine to 225 MW Combined Cycle Power Plant Project.

Deputy Managing Director (power generation) of Shanghai Electric Group Yang Ying and Bangladesh Power Development Board secretary Mina Masud Uzzaman signed the agreement on behalf of their respective organizations.

Power Division Secretary Dr Ahmad Kaikaus was present at the signing ceremony held at Bidyut Bhaban auditorium in the city recently. The project located at Kumargaon of Sylhet will be implemented within the next 1.5 years (540 days) and expected to come into operation from June 2019.

The Executive Committee of the National Economic Council (ECNEC) approved the conversion of 150 MW Sylhet Gas Turbine Power Plant to 225 MW Combined Cycle Power Plant project costing Tk 796 crore May 16, 2017.
